在这个数字化时代,AI模型的应用越来越广泛,从智能助手到数据分析,从图像识别到自然语言处理,AI模型已经成为我们日常生活中不可或缺的一部分。而对于想要进入AI领域的人来说,使用框架模型生成器(Framework Model Generators)是一个便捷且高效的方法。接下来,我将带你走进一个全新的世界,只需三步,你就可以解锁个性化的AI模型。
第一步:选择合适的框架模型生成器
首先,你需要找到一个适合你需求的框架模型生成器。市面上有很多优秀的工具,例如TensorFlow、PyTorch、Keras等。每个工具都有其独特的特点和优势:
- TensorFlow:由Google开发,功能强大,适合构建复杂的模型。
- PyTorch:易于使用,具有动态计算图,适合研究和快速迭代。
- Keras:基于Theano和TensorFlow构建,提供了高层次的API,非常适合新手。
在选择时,考虑以下因素:
- 易用性:选择一个操作界面友好、文档丰富的工具。
- 社区支持:活跃的社区可以提供丰富的教程和解决方案。
- 性能:如果你的项目需要高性能,选择一个在相应任务上表现优异的工具。
第二步:定义模型架构
一旦你选择了合适的框架模型生成器,接下来就是定义你的模型架构。这一步是构建AI模型的核心,决定了模型的学习能力和应用范围。以下是一些常见的模型架构:
- 卷积神经网络(CNN):适用于图像识别和分类任务。
- 循环神经网络(RNN):适用于处理序列数据,如时间序列分析或自然语言处理。
- 生成对抗网络(GAN):用于生成新的数据,如图像或文本。
在定义模型架构时,你需要考虑以下因素:
- 输入和输出:确保你的模型能够接收正确的输入并产生期望的输出。
- 层结构:根据任务需求选择合适的层和参数。
- 激活函数:选择合适的激活函数可以提高模型的性能。
第三步:训练和优化模型
最后一步是训练和优化你的模型。这一步骤包括:
- 数据预处理:确保你的数据是干净和格式正确的。
- 训练过程:使用训练数据来调整模型的权重和偏置。
- 评估:使用验证集来评估模型的性能,并进行必要的调整。
在训练过程中,你可能需要:
- 调整学习率:选择合适的学习率可以加快训练速度并提高模型性能。
- 正则化:防止模型过拟合。
- 批处理:将数据分成小批次进行训练,可以提高训练效率和稳定性。
总结
通过以上三个步骤,你就可以轻松地打造出个性化的AI模型。当然,这只是AI模型构建的基础,真正的挑战在于如何根据具体任务的需求来优化和调整模型。但不要担心,随着实践经验的积累,你将能够更加熟练地使用这些工具,创造出更多有价值的AI应用。
现在,让我们开始你的AI之旅吧!相信通过不懈的努力,你一定能够成为一名优秀的AI模型构建者。
